The Associate will play an important role on analyzing property-level transactions including capital renovation / reposition projects, leasing activity, operations, financing events, dispositions, and recapitalizations.
The role will also support the evaluation and execution of acquisitions & developments alongside senior management. The Associate will be involved in all aspects of the deal process including financial analysis, market research, due diligence, financing, business plan development, and closing.
Additional responsibilities will include preparing property-level and investor-level reports, tracking property-level budgets and performance against relevant benchmarks, as well as ad-hoc analysis to support the asset management and acquisitions teams for both existing and new investments.

Asset Management
- Support asset management activities, including repositioning strategies, refinancings, and dispositions
- Prepare and present quarterly and annual asset management and portfolio reports, cash flow forecasts, and waterfall distribution analyses
- Provide recommended solutions to any operational issues that could impact the financial performance of an asset
- Track market activity and maintain database of lease and sales comps
